Searched refs:buffer_length (Results 1 – 5 of 5) sorted by relevance
| /xnu-8019.80.24/bsd/net/ |
| H A D | network_agent.c | 187 …handle_use_count_getopt(struct netagent_session *session, u_int8_t *buffer, size_t *buffer_length); 192 …ndle_token_count_getopt(struct netagent_session *session, u_int8_t *buffer, size_t *buffer_length); 193 …e_token_low_water_setopt(struct netagent_session *session, u_int8_t *buffer, size_t buffer_length); 194 …_token_low_water_getopt(struct netagent_session *session, u_int8_t *buffer, size_t *buffer_length); 1784 …_handle_use_count_getopt(struct netagent_session *session, u_int8_t *buffer, size_t *buffer_length) in netagent_handle_use_count_getopt() argument 1801 if (*buffer_length != sizeof(use_count)) { in netagent_handle_use_count_getopt() 1802 NETAGENTLOG(LOG_ERR, "Buffer length is invalid (%lu)", *buffer_length); in netagent_handle_use_count_getopt() 1820 *buffer_length = sizeof(use_count); in netagent_handle_use_count_getopt() 1882 …_setopt(struct netagent_session *session, __unused u_int8_t *buffer, __unused size_t buffer_length) in netagent_handle_flush_tokens_setopt() argument 1915 …andle_token_count_getopt(struct netagent_session *session, u_int8_t *buffer, size_t *buffer_length) in netagent_handle_token_count_getopt() argument [all …]
|
| H A D | necp.h | 998 u_int8_t *buffer, u_int32_t buffer_length); 1001 u_int8_t *buffer, u_int32_t buffer_length); 1005 extern int necp_buffer_find_tlv(u_int8_t *buffer, u_int32_t buffer_length, int offset, u_int8_t typ…
|
| H A D | necp.c | 1522 u_int8_t *buffer, u_int32_t buffer_length) in necp_buffer_write_tlv_validate() argument 1524 if (cursor < buffer || (uintptr_t)(cursor - buffer) > buffer_length) { in necp_buffer_write_tlv_validate() 1530 …(uintptr_t)(next_tlv - buffer) > buffer_length) { // make sure the next TLV has enough room in… in necp_buffer_write_tlv_validate() 1532 length, buffer_length); in necp_buffer_write_tlv_validate() 1541 u_int8_t *buffer, u_int32_t buffer_length) in necp_buffer_write_tlv_if_different() argument 1543 if (!necp_buffer_write_tlv_validate(cursor, type, length, buffer, buffer_length)) { in necp_buffer_write_tlv_if_different() 1568 u_int8_t *buffer, u_int32_t buffer_length) in necp_buffer_write_tlv() argument 1570 if (!necp_buffer_write_tlv_validate(cursor, type, length, buffer, buffer_length)) { in necp_buffer_write_tlv() 1627 necp_buffer_find_tlv(u_int8_t *buffer, u_int32_t buffer_length, int offset, u_int8_t type, int *err… in necp_buffer_find_tlv() argument 1644 if ((((u_int32_t)cursor) + sizeof(curr_type) + sizeof(curr_length)) > buffer_length) { in necp_buffer_find_tlv() [all …]
|
| H A D | necp_client.c | 9867 necp_set_socket_attribute(u_int8_t *buffer, size_t buffer_length, u_int8_t type, char **buffer_p, b… in necp_set_socket_attribute() argument 9875 cursor = necp_buffer_find_tlv(buffer, buffer_length, 0, type, NULL, 0); in necp_set_socket_attribute() 9882 if (single_tlv != NULL && (buffer_length == sizeof(struct necp_tlv_header) + string_size)) { in necp_set_socket_attribute()
|
| /xnu-8019.80.24/bsd/kern/ |
| H A D | tracker.c | 480 tracker_retrieve_attribute(u_int8_t *buffer, size_t buffer_length, u_int8_t type, u_int8_t *out_buf… in tracker_retrieve_attribute() argument 486 cursor = necp_buffer_find_tlv(buffer, (u_int32_t)buffer_length, 0, type, NULL, 0); in tracker_retrieve_attribute()
|